  • Patent number: 5740760
    Abstract: A livestock waterer has a first compartment which is typically buried below ground level and has a pressurized water line entering therein. A second compartment is mounted above the first compartment and over an opening in the top of the first compartment so that air in the first compartment is in communication with the air surrounding the second compartment. A third compartment with its bottom portion also buried in the earth surrounds the second compartment and has an open top communicating with an open top of the second compartment. The water line in the first compartment is in communication with the interior of the second compartment. A float valve on the fluid line controls the level of fluid entering into the second compartment. A flexible skirt device surrounds the space between the opening in the second compartment and the opening in the third compartment. The three compartments are free from heat elements.
